Jim Morrison is a god amoung men when it comes to singing and poetry. The lyrics to his songs preformed by some of the greatest musicians ever. Robby Kreiger, Ray Manzerek, and John Densmore. Jims powerful voice, genius poetry, and blatant deliquancy made him what he is known as now: one of the greatest rock singers the world has ever known. Unfortunatley, he died in 1971 in Paris from a heart attack. However, there has been some contraversy over wether Jim is alive or not. The only person who knew for sure was his girlfriend Pamela, who was with him when he died. Although, she took the secret to her grave when she died 3 years after Jim. We salute you, Mr. Mojo Risin.
